Choosing between MiniHotel's Mini Hotel PMS and Rental Network Software (RNS) depends heavily on your hotel’s specific needs. MiniHotel offers a comprehensive property management system with extensive features tailored for small to medium-sized properties, while RNS focuses primarily on revenue management and data-driven pricing strategies. Given the more recent reviews and higher review count, MiniHotel clearly has stronger market validation. But which system truly fits your hotel best?
Both products aim to streamline operations—MiniHotel by automating reservations and guest communication, and RNS by maximizing revenue through dynamic pricing. Do you need a full PMS or a specialized revenue tool? That’s the core question.
MiniHotel is designed for hotels seeking an all-in-one management platform that covers reservations, guest communication, channel management, and operational modules—all in a cloud-based environment. Its recent reviews emphasize ease of use, quick support, and a broad feature set, making it popular among small and boutique properties. Conversely, RNS appears to be more of a revenue optimization tool, with little recent review activity or user feedback, indicating a lack of current market engagement.
MiniHotel's extensive feature list (39 unique functionalities like multi-currency, online check-in, housekeping modules, and integrated ID scanners) suggests a holistic approach for properties that want to manage everything from bookings to guest experience. RNS, on the other hand, seems narrowly focused, without documented features or recent user ratings, making it less suitable if you seek a comprehensive PMS.
Are you looking for a full property management solution or a revenue-focused platform? If comprehensive management is your priority, MiniHotel is the clear choice. But if your main goal is dynamic pricing and revenue analytics, RNS might seem appealing—though it lacks recent validation.
If your hotel needs a flexible, user-friendly PMS that manages reservations, guest communication, channel distribution, and operational workflows, go with MiniHotel. Its high ratings for ease of use (4.73/5), customer support (4.79/5), and value (4.61/5), along with 33 recent reviews, demonstrate strong performance and user satisfaction.
If your hotel primarily seeks a revenue management system to optimize pricing based on market trends, RNS could be considered. However, with no recent reviews or verified ratings, its effectiveness and support are unproven at this time.
For small to medium hotels, boutique properties, hostels, and B&Bs, MiniHotel is the safer, more validated choice. RNS might appeal if you already have a PMS and want a separate tool for revenue, but the lack of recent user feedback makes this a riskier option.
MiniHotel scores impressively on ease of use, with a 4.73/5 rating and positive feedback citing its intuitive, simple interface. Users mention that the system's straightforward navigation allows quick management of reservations, guest communication, and operational tasks, significantly reducing training time.
In contrast, RNS lacks any published usability ratings or recent reviews, leaving its user experience unverified. Its limited visibility suggests it may not have a user-friendly interface or broad adoption.
Edge: MiniHotel.
MiniHotel offers 39 unique features, including multi-currency support, direct billing, multi-lingual interface, guest SMS communication, channel management, booking engine, online check-in/out, group functionalities, revenue management, and integrations like passport scanners and digital registration.
RNS’s feature set is not documented, and it has no verified integrations or functionalities listed. Its core focus on revenue analytics lacks the operational tools that MiniHotel provides.
Given the breadth and recent validation, MiniHotel’s feature set far exceeds RNS’s, making it the more versatile system.
Edge: MiniHotel.
MiniHotel boasts a high customer support rating of 4.79/5, with reviews highlighting quick, helpful assistance via multiple channels including WhatsApp, chat, email, and phone. Users frequently mention the support team’s responsiveness and willingness to resolve issues swiftly.
RNS offers no recent reviews or support ratings, making it impossible to evaluate its support quality. Given the lack of recent feedback, MiniHotel stands out as the more reliable support partner.
Edge: MiniHotel.
MiniHotel integrates with 15 verified partners, including Duve, CheKin, SiteMinder, Beds24, PriceLabs, Vertical Booking, and others. These integrations support channel management, pricing, and guest services, enhancing operational flexibility.
RNS has no listed or verified integrations, limiting its adaptability in a dynamic hotel environment. The extensive partner network of MiniHotel provides a significant advantage for properties seeking seamless connectivity.
Edge: MiniHotel.
MiniHotel’s review score of 71.48 on the HT score, coupled with 33 recent reviews and a 96% likelihood to recommend, indicates strong overall satisfaction among users. Its recent reviews praise ease of use, support, and operational improvements across diverse property types.
RNS has no recent reviews or ratings, so it cannot be reliably rated by hoteliers at this time. The clear edge goes to MiniHotel based on recent, validated user feedback.
Edge: MiniHotel.
MiniHotel charges a straightforward base price of $200, with no freemium or per-room fees, and no implementation costs. Details about RNS’s pricing model are unavailable, making direct comparison impossible.
Given the transparent pricing of MiniHotel, your hotel can plan budgets confidently. The lack of pricing info for RNS makes it a less predictable choice.

The HT Score is a composite ranking that considers 4 criteria groups and over a dozen variables to help hoteliers objectively compare hotel technology products. Mini Hotel PMS has an HT Score of 71 and Rental Network Software has 0. Here is how the score is calculated.
| Criteria Group | Weight | What It Measures |
|---|---|---|
| Customer Ratings & Reviews |
|
How highly do users recommend this product? Ratings Score, Review Volume, Share of Voice, Review Depth, Review Recency, Success Stories ▾ The most heavily weighted factor. Analyzes average satisfaction ratings (likelihood to recommend, ease of use, support, ROI), total review count relative to category peers, review recency (at least 20 reviews in the trailing 6 months), and share of voice across unique hotel clients to detect selection bias. |
| Partner Ecosystem |
|
How highly do tech partners recommend this company? Partner Recommendations, Integration Quantity, Integration Quality ▾ Evaluates partner recommendations as expert votes of confidence, the number of verified integrations, and ecosystem quality — the average HT Scores of integration partners. Products with higher-quality integration ecosystems are more likely to deliver a connected tech stack. |
| Customer Centricity |
|
How customer-centric is this organization? Certified Support, Review Consistency, Profile Completeness ▾ Assesses whether the company has earned HTR Customer Support Certification, maintains consistent review collection over time (an indicator of feedback-driven culture), and keeps product profiles complete with capabilities, screenshots, pricing, and features. |
| Reach, Staying Power & Resources |
|
How extensive is this company's reach and resourcing? Geographic Reach, Staying Power, Company Resources, Trending Score ▾ Measures global presence (countries and regions served), years in business as a stability proxy, team headcount as a resource proxy, and a trending score based on trailing-twelve-month buyer inquiries, reviews, partner recommendations, and press activity. |
Customer ratings and reviews are by far the most important factor in the HT Score algorithm. HTR does not accept payment for higher rankings. All reviews are verified — only hotel industry practitioners with confirmed affiliations can submit ratings. View full HT Score methodology →
